קאַנווערטינג Excel ספּרעדשיץ צו JPG בילדער אָפפערס אַ ברייט קייט פון בענעפיץ פֿאַר געשעפטן און מענטשן. דורך עקספּאָרטינג דיין ספּרעדשיץ ווי הויך-קוואַליטעט בילדער, איר קענען לייכט טיילן זיי מיט אנדערע וואָס קען נישט האָבן אַקסעס צו עקססעל אָדער וואָס קען בעסער צו זען דיין דאַטן ווי בילדער. אַדדיטיאָנאַללי, קאַנווערטינג עקססעל צו דזשפּג קענען זיין אַ נוציק וועג צו שאַפֿן אַ מאָמענטבילד פון דיין דאַטן אין אַ ספּעציפיש צייט, אַזוי איר קענען לייכט דערמאָנען דיין אינפֿאָרמאַציע שפּעטער. מיט Java REST API, קאַנווערטינג עקססעל צו דזשפּג איז קיינמאָל געווען גרינגער, און אין דעם פירער, מיר וועלן ויספאָרשן די בענעפיץ פון דעם פּראָצעס אין מער דעטאַילס, און צושטעלן אַ שריט-דורך-שריט פירן ווי צו טאָן דאָס.
- עקססעל צו בילד קאַנווערזשאַן אַפּי
- גער עקססעל צו דזשפּג אין ז’אבא
- ספּרעדשיט בילד גענעראַטיאָן ניצן cURL קאַמאַנדז
עקססעל צו בילד קאַנווערזשאַן אַפּי
Aspose.Cells Cloud SDK פֿאַר Java איז אַ שטאַרק געצייַג וואָס אַלאַוז איר צו לייכט גער עקססעל ספּרעדשיץ צו JPG בילדער מיט הויך פאַדעלאַטי. מיט דעם SDK, איר קענען סטרימליין דיין דאָקומענט פאַרוואַלטונג וואָרקפלאָוו און פֿאַרבעסערן מיטאַרבעט דורך ייַנטיילונג דיין דאַטן אין אַ וויזשאַוואַל פֿאָרמאַט. דער SDK אויך אָפפערס אַ ברייט קייט פון בענעפיץ, אַרייַנגערעכנט די פיייקייט צו קאַסטאַמייז דיין פּראָדוקציע, אָטאַמייט דיין וואָרקפלאָוז און ינשורז אָפּטימאַל רעזולטאַטן מיט מינימאַל מי.
לאָמיר אָנהייבן מיט אַדינג זיין רעפֿערענץ אין Java Maven בויען טיפּ פּרויעקט.
<repositories>
<repository>
<id>AsposeJavaAPI</id>
<name>Aspose Java API</name>
<url>https://repository.aspose.cloud/repo/</url>
</repository>
</repositories>
<dependencies>
<dependency>
<groupId>com.aspose</groupId>
<artifactId>aspose-cells-cloud</artifactId>
<version>22.8</version>
</dependency>
</dependencies>
דערצו, אין סדר צו אַקסעס די קלאָוד באַדינונגס, איר אויך דאַרפֿן צו שאַפֿן אַ פריי חשבון איבער Cloud Dashboard. דערנאָך באַקומען דיין פערזענליכען קליענט שייַן און קליענט סוד דעטאַילס.
גער עקססעל צו דזשפּג אין ז’אבא
דער אָפּטיילונג וועט דערקלערן די דעטאַילס וועגן ווי צו גער עקססעל צו JPG מיט Java. אין דעם פּראָצעס, מיר וועלן גער אַלע ווערקשיץ צו JPG בילדער.
- שאַפֿן אַ בייַשפּיל פון CellsApi און צושטעלן קליענט קראַדענטשאַלז ווי אַרגומענטן.
- דערקלערן די נאָמען פון אַרייַנשרייַב עקססעל, ריזאַלטינג פֿאָרמאַט ווי דזשפּג, און רעזולטאַט טעקע נאָמען אין שטריקל וועריאַבאַלז.
- לייענען די עקססעל טעקע פֿון היגע פאָר ניצן טעקע בייַשפּיל.
- צום סוף, רופן דעם אופֿן cellsWorkbookPutConvertWorkbook(…) פֿאַר עקססעל צו בילד קאַנווערזשאַן אָפּעראַציע.
// פֿאַר מער ביישפילן, ביטע באַזוכן https://github.com/aspose-cells-cloud/aspose-cells-cloud-java
try
{
// באַקומען ClientID און ClientSecret פֿון https://dashboard.aspose.cloud/
String clientId = "bb959721-5780-4be6-be35-ff5c3a6aa4a2";
String clientSecret = "4d84d5f6584160cbd91dba1fe145db14";
// שאַפֿן אַ בייַשפּיל פון CellsApi ניצן קליענט קראַדענטשאַלז
CellsApi api = new CellsApi(clientId,clientSecret);
// נאָמען פון אַרייַנשרייַב עקססעל וואָרקבאָאָק
String fileName = "myDocument.xlsx";
// פּאַראָל דעטאַילס אויב וואָרקבאָאָק אין ינקריפּטיד
String password = null;
// רעזולטאַט טעקע פֿאָרמאַט
String format = "JPG";
// לאָדן טעקע פֿון היגע סיסטעם
File file = new File(fileName);
// דורכפירן דאָקומענט קאַנווערזשאַן אָפּעראַציע
File response = api.cellsWorkbookPutConvertWorkbook(file, format, password, "Resultant.jpg", null, null);
// דרוקן הצלחה אָנזאָג
System.out.println("Excel to JPG Conversion successful !");
}catch(Exception ex)
{
System.out.println(ex);
}
די אַרייַנשרייַב עקססעל וואָרקבאָאָק געניצט אין די אויבן בייַשפּיל קענען זיין דאַונלאָודיד פֿון myDocument.xlsx.
ספּרעדשיט בילד גענעראַטיאָן ניצן cURL קאַמאַנדז
מיט REST API און CURL קאַמאַנדז, מיר קענען לייכט גער עקססעל טעקעס צו JPG בילדער אָן די נויט פֿאַר ספּעשאַלייזד ווייכווארג אָדער פּראָגראַממינג וויסן. דער צוגאַנג אָפפערס אַ קייט פון בענעפיץ, אַרייַנגערעכנט די פיייקייט צו אָטאַמייט די וואָרקפלאָוז, ינאַגריישאַן מיט אנדערע סיסטעמען, און מיר קענען קאַסטאַמייז די רעזולטאַט צו טרעפן אונדזער ספּעציפיש באדערפענישן.
איצט, אין סדר צו ויספירן דעם פאָדערונג, מיר דאַרפֿן צו דזשענערייט אַ JWT אַקסעס סימען דורך עקסאַקיוטינג די פאלגענדע באַפֿעל:
curl -v "https://api.aspose.cloud/connect/token" \
-X POST \
-d "grant_type=client_credentials&client_id=bb959721-5780-4be6-be35-ff5c3a6aa4a2&client_secret=4d84d5f6584160cbd91dba1fe145db14" \
-H "Content-Type: application/x-www-form-urlencoded" \
-H "Accept: application/json"
אַמאָל מיר האָבן אַ JWT סימען, מיר דאַרפֿן צו ויספירן די פאלגענדע באַפֿעל צו בייַטן די אויסגעקליבן ווערקשיט מיטן נאָמען “Sheet2” צו JPG פֿאָרמאַט. נאָך די קאַנווערזשאַן, די ריזאַלטינג דזשפּג איז אומגעקערט אין ענטפער טייַך און קענען לייכט זיין געראטעוועט צו היגע פאָר.
curl -v -X GET "https://api.aspose.cloud/v3.0/cells/myDocument.xlsx/worksheets/Sheet2?format=JPG&verticalResolution=800&horizontalResolution=1024" \ -H "accept: application/json" \
-H "authorization: Bearer <JWT Token>" \
-o Converted.jpg
מסקנא
די קאַנווערזשאַן פון עקססעל ספּרעדשיץ צו ראַסטער דזשפּג בילדער איז אַ יקערדיק טייל פון מאָדערן דאָקומענט פאַרוואַלטונג וואָרקפלאָווס, און עס זענען פילע מכשירים בנימצא צו העלפן דערגרייכן דעם אַרבעט. אָבער, ווען טשוזינג Aspose.Cells Cloud SDK פֿאַר Java אָדער REST API דורך cURL קאַמאַנדז, די בענעפיץ פון די אַפּראָוטשיז זענען קלאָר. דערצו, Aspose.Cells Cloud SDK פֿאַר Java איז העכסט סקאַלאַבלע און קענען לייכט ויסשטימען מיט אנדערע סיסטעמען, וואָס מאכט עס אַן אידעאל ברירה פֿאַר געשעפטן פון אַלע סיזעס. מיר האָפן אַז דער פירער האָט איר צוגעשטעלט אַ פולשטענדיק פארשטאנד פון די בענעפיץ פון עקספּאָרטינג ספּרעדשיץ ווי בילדער, וואָס אַלאַוז איר צו פֿאַרבעסערן מיטאַרבעט, סטרימליין דיין וואָרקפלאָוז און ענשור אַז דיין דאַטן זענען לייכט צוטריטלעך פֿאַר אנדערע.
מיט די טעקניקס צו דיין באַזייַטיקונג, איצט איר קענען לייכט גער XLS צו JPG אָדער XLSX צו JPG אין קיין צייט, פאַרגרעסערן דיין פּראָודאַקטיוויטי און נעמען דיין דאָקומענט פאַרוואַלטונג וואָרקפלאָוו צו דער ווייַטער מדרגה. אין פאַל פון קיין ווייַטער אָנפֿרעג, ביטע טאָן ניט קווענקלען צו קאָנטאַקט אונדז דורך די פּראָדוקט שטיצן פאָרום.
שייַכות אַרטיקלען
מיר רעקאָמענדירן צו באַזוכן די פאלגענדע לינקס צו לערנען מער וועגן: